Re: Timelaps - first attempt with E-p1
« Reply #2 on: May 24, 2011, 03:39:04 PM »
That's really cool and impressive!
What was the time between exposures?
And what program was used to slice it all together?

From one second to ten seconds between every shot. Fewer shots makes it go faster and looks more dramatic ;)

I used After Effects, but even Photoshop will work or any other video editing software.
Just import as image sequence...

The HDR clip needed a batch bracketing before further processing.
